This salad mix does NOT disappoint! The salad itself is a mix of cabbage, romaine, carrots, radishes, green onions, and cilantro. The mix also comes with packages of cotija cheese, pepitas and tortilla strips, and an avocado dressing.

I don’t notice a cilantro flavor in the dressing, but there are definitely cilantro leaves in the salad mixture. If you’re a cilantro-hater, this salad is not for you.

Nutritional Information for Trader Joe’s Southwestern Chopped Salad

This salad mix contains a fair amount of sodium and a small amount of sugar. This is pretty typical for a prepared salad dressing, though. If you’re concerned about those ingredients, you should avoid this product or you could try making your own dressing.

This salad mix also contains milk and soy, so if those are problems for you, you should also avoid this product.
